Catherine GONTHIER was born 15 February 1762 in Saint-Charles-de-Bellechasse, Canada

Catherine GONTHIER was the child of Jean-Francois GONTHIER   and   Catherine GUENETTE and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Jean-Baptiste-Joseph GONTHIER and Josephte CASSE (LACASSE) (maternal)  Thomas GUENETTE and Catherine LEROUX

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Catherine  married  Charles FOURNIER dit DESILETS 21 January 1783 in Saint-Charles-de-Bellechasse, Province of Québec, Canada .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Charles FOURNIER dit DESILETS  was born 17 July 1755 in Lauzon, Lévis, Québec, Canada (Saint-Joseph-de-la-Pointe-de-Lévy).  Charles died 28 June 1827 in Saint-Charles-de-Bellechasse, Québec, Canada .  Charles was the child of Jacques FOURNIER dit DESILETS and Catherine TURGEON.

Catherine GONTHIER died 8 May 1849 in Saint-Charles-de-Bellechasse, Canada East .

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
